EXTERNAL MORPHOLOGY OF TEHAN WEEVIL Curculionidae: Coleoptera)) Larinus maculosus (Schr.)

This research includes external study of of Tehan weevil Larinus maculosus (Scha.) of the family Curculionidae . This species recorded for the first time to our fauna of Iraq. This insect was placed as a general model for the family, for reference in the classification of other types of this family.
The head, thorax and abdomen their appendages including male and female genitalia are studied and illustrated. The external characters use in classification the species of Genus Larinus. Length the insect. Length and shape the compound eye raised and length the internal margin of the snout and length of the snout as to prothorax , Length and shape of Gular suture the density of pubescence over prothorax. Size and shape of scutellum in Mesothorax, metaepisternum, Mesosternum, Mesepimerom and the density of pubescence over all of them. The arrangement of the pubescence density on the Elytra. Shape of the pygidium, Size and Shape of the Siphon in male genitalia. Lastly the shape and number of of segment Stylus of femal genitalia.
